ルータのプライベートアドレスとグローバルアドレス変換仕組み

私たちのデジタルライフにおいて、ルータは欠かせない存在です。特に、**プライベートアドレスとグローバルアドレスを相互に変換する仕組み**は、ネットワークの円滑な通信を実現するために重要な機能です。この仕組みを理解することで、私たちのインターネット利用がどれほど効率的になるかを知ることができます。

ルータの基本的な機能

ルータは、ネットワーク上でデータを効率的に送受信するための重要なデバイスです。その基本的な機能には、プライベートアドレスとグローバルアドレスの相互変換が含まれます。この変換は、特に家庭や企業のネットワークにおいて重要です。

プライベートアドレスとは

プライベートアドレスは、内部ネットワーク内で使用されるIPアドレスです。これらのアドレスは、以下の範囲に分類されます。

  • 10.0.0.0 ~ 10.255.255.255
  • 172.16.0.0 ~ 172.31.255.255
  • 192.168.0.0 ~ 192.168.255.255
  • プライベートアドレスはインターネット上では一意ではなく、同じアドレスを持つデバイスが異なるネットワークに存在する可能性があります。ルータがこのアドレスを利用して、データの管理や経路決定を行います。また、内部ネットワークのセキュリティを高める役割も果たします。

    グローバルアドレスとは

    グローバルアドレスは、インターネット上で一意に識別されるIPアドレスです。このアドレスによって、世界中のデバイス間で直接的な通信が可能になります。ISP(インターネットサービスプロバイダー)がユーザーに対して割り当てることが一般的です。

    グローバルアドレスの多くは、以下のような形式を持ちます。

  • 例:203.0.113.1
  • アドレス変換の必要性

    アドレス変換は、プライベートアドレスとグローバルアドレスの相互変換を行う重要な機能です。ネットワークの通信が効率的に行えるようにするために、この仕組みが不可欠です。

    ネットワークの拡張性

    ネットワークの拡張性を確保するために、プライベートアドレスが利用されます。プライベートアドレスは、家庭や企業内の複数のデバイスに割り当て可能で、次のような特徴があります。

  • 管理が容易で、自由に割り当てられる
  • 内部ネットワークのIPアドレス枯渇を防ぐ
  • グローバルアドレスの管理負担を軽減する
  • したがって、プライベートアドレスを使用して、内部ネットワークが拡張されることで、デバイス間の通信がスムーズに行えるようになります。

    セキュリティの向上

    セキュリティの面でも、アドレス変換は重要な役割を果たします。プライベートアドレスは、外部から直接アクセスできないため、次のようなセキュリティ向上が期待できます。

  • 外部攻撃者から内部ネットワークが保護される
  • ファイアウォールを効果的に機能させる
  • ネットワークトラフィックの監視がしやすい
  • NAT(ネットワークアドレス変換)の仕組み

    NATは、プライベートアドレスとグローバルアドレスを相互に変換する中心的な役割を果たす機能です。この技術により、ネットワーク内の複数のデバイスが、効率的にインターネットにアクセスできます。

    NATの種類

    NATには主に4種類が存在します。

  • スタティックNAT: 特定のプライベートアドレスに対して固定のグローバルアドレスを割り当てる方式です。
  • ダイナミックNAT: 複数のプライベートアドレスに対して、利用可能なグローバルアドレスの中から動的に割り当てる方式です。
  • ポートアドレス変換(PAT): 一つのグローバルアドレスに対して複数のプライベートアドレスを変換し、ポート番号によって個々の接続を識別する方式です。
  • NAT64: IPv6ネットワークからIPv4ネットワークへの変換を行う方式です。
  • それぞれのNATは、ネットワーク環境に応じた利点があります。

    NATの動作原理

    NATは、内部ネットワークと外部ネットワークの間でIPアドレスを変換する際に、次の手順を踏みます。

    1. プライベートアドレスのデバイスが外部に通信を行うと、NATルータがその通信を捉えます。
    2. NATルータは、プライベートアドレスを対応するグローバルアドレスに変換します。
    3. 変換後、リクエストはインターネットに送信されます。
    4. 外部から戻ってきたレスポンスもNATルータで変換され、適切なプライベートアドレスのデバイスに届けられます。
    その他の項目:  小脳の機能はどれか?運動と学習の役割を解説

    NATの利点と欠点

    利点

    • セキュリティの向上: NATはプライベートアドレスを使用して、内部ネットワークを外部から隠します。これにより、外部攻撃者が内部デバイスに直接アクセスすることが難しくなります。
    • アドレスの効率的な利用: プライベートアドレスを使用することで、限られたグローバルアドレスを節約できます。家庭や企業内の多数のデバイスが同一のプライベートIPアドレスを共有できます。
    • 管理の簡素化: NATを利用することで、複雑なアドレス管理を容易に実現します。特に、内部ネットワークの構成変更時に、それに伴うグローバルアドレスの変更が不要になります。
    • 通信の継続性: NATは接続を再利用することで、一時的なIPアドレスの変化にも対応でき、持続的な通信を可能にします。

    欠点

    • 遅延の可能性: NATの変換処理によって、一部の通信に遅延が生じることがあります。この遅延は、リアルタイムアプリケーションに影響を与える場合があります。
    • 特定プロトコルの制約: 一部のプロトコル、特にP2P通信などでは、NATの影響を受けることがあり、情報のやり取りがスムーズに行えないことがあります。
    • トラブルシューティングの困難さ: NATを介する通信は、ネットワークトラブルを特定する際に複雑になることがあります。特に複数のデバイスが関与する場合、問題の特定が難しくなることがあります。
    • 一時的なアドレスの変更: グローバルアドレスの動的変更により、外部からの接続が不安定になる場合があります。これにより、接続の持続性が損なわれることがあります。

    結論

    私たちはルータの役割とNATの重要性を理解することで、ネットワークの効率性とセキュリティを向上させることができます。プライベートアドレスとグローバルアドレスの相互変換は、インターネット利用において不可欠な要素です。NATを活用することで、内部ネットワークのデバイスが安全にインターネットにアクセスできるようになります。

    またNATの利点を最大限に活かしながら、欠点にも注意を払うことで、より良いネットワーク環境を構築できるでしょう。私たちのデジタルライフを支えるこの技術を理解し活用することで、より快適なインターネット体験が実現します。

    コメントする